❓ FAQ: How to Pin a Message on iPhone
What does pinning a message on iPhone do?
It keeps important conversations at the top so you can find them easily.
Can I unpin a message later?
Yes. You can unpin anytime with a simple tap.
Is learning how to pin a message on iPhone hard?
No. It’s quick and beginner-friendly.
Why should I pin emotional messages?
Because meaningful words deserve to stay close.
Does pinning delete other messages?
No. It only highlights what matters most.

George Orwell (1903–1950) was an English novelist, essayist, journalist, and social critic, best known for his sharp analysis of politics, power, and society. Born as Eric Arthur Blair on June 25, 1903, in Motihari, British India, he was educated at Eton College in England. Orwell later adopted his pen name to separate his literary work from his personal life and to reflect his deep connection with English culture and ordinary people.
